Transaction 66ec12fa9e06e13978a290fb8d98f9f9424c502fc40378faa3d2d0e9c72bae0c
1 Input
1 Output
-
66ec12fa9e06e13978a290fb8d98f9f9424c502fc40378faa3d2d0e9c72bae0c:0
- value
- 39947307
- script pubkey
- OP_0 OP_PUSHBYTES_20 9bc5c3affca65268591590d461b5fa11bf47f8bc
- address
- bc1qn0zu8tlu5efxskg4jr2xrd06zxl5079ufu7n2f